» Barry Schultz Wins US Disc Golf Championship Posted by lunk @ 11:02AM MDT
Barry Schultz dominated this year's United States Disc Golf Championships, with a commanding 11 stroke lead over Tarboro, NC native, Brian Schweberger. This tournament is the culmination of the PDGA tour 2006.
It was great to attend the 3rd round of the competition and see the top pro's play. If there's one thing I could distinguish between pros and amatuers it is the smoothness and confidence of each shot.

» Black and White2 Reviews Posted by lunk @ 10:02AM MDT
One of the most unique game experiences I've ever had the pleasure to play was Black & White from Lionhead Studios. You are a god that can achieve his goals of world domination through good or evil means and those actions have an impact on the people and architecture throughout the game. Many hours were spent trying to train my creature to handle the most basic tasks, many of which were a monumental failure.
Black & White 2 looks to build on the best feature from the original and also has gotten a graphics update to take advantage of the lastest BFG GeForce 9000.
